Historical Burma, encompassing the powerful Pagan, Toungoo, and Konbaung dynasties, was undeniably one of the most formidable and expansive imperial forces in Southeast Asian history. However, framing their historical worldview through the modern, Western concept of a "master race" or biological superiority is a misconception. Instead, the intense pride and sense of dominance exhibited by the early Burmese state were deeply rooted in religious cosmology, cultural assimilation, and unmatched military might. Assessments of historical superiority are ultimately subjective and depend on diverse perspectives, but we can look at how these empires understood their own power and place in the world. The feeling of supremacy among the Burmese ruling elite was heavily tied to Theravada Buddhism and the concept of the Cakkavatti, or the Universal Monarch. Burmese kings viewed themselves as the ultimate defenders and supreme patrons of the Buddhist faith. When ambitious rulers like Anawrahta or Bayinnaung conquered neighboring territories, they often justified their massive imperial expansion not as the triumph of a superior biological race, but as the unification of the world under a righteous, divinely sanctioned sovereign. This ideological framework provided the Burmese court with a profound sense of destiny and cultural paramountcy over neighboring realms like Ayutthaya, Lan Xang, and the Shan principalities. Furthermore, these empires operated within the traditional Southeast Asian Mandala system, where political power radiated outward from a dynamic central court. As the Burman center grew increasingly wealthy and militarily successful, a strong sense of ethnocentrism naturally developed. The language, courtly customs, and traditions of the Burman majority were elevated as the pinnacle of civilization. Frequent military victories reinforced this cultural pride, leading to eras where the state actively sought to assimilate subjugated populations, such as the Mon, into the dominant Burman culture, creating a societal hierarchy centered around the royal capital. While this intense cultural chauvinism and imperial pride fueled their ambitions and solidified their status as a regional superpower, it is viewed today through the lens of historical nationalism rather than objective superiority.
